With immense love and respect, we acknowledge the passing of Carl Baldwin, who was born on June 29, 1947, in Blytheville, AR, and departed this life on November 7, 2025. Carl lived a full, vibrant life filled with love, laughter, and an abundance of family. Born to Chester Sr and Laura Davis, Carl was known as 'Chubby' to those who loved him most. After settling down in South Bend, Indiana, over 40 years ago, he left a lasting impact on his community through his dedication, vibrancy, and an unyielding spirit of giving.
Carl was a devoted husband, father, grandfather, and friend. He married his beloved Wanda in 1963, and their love story became an inspiration to many. They brought forth a beautiful family, and Carl took great pride in his children, grandchildren, great-grandchildren, and great-great-grandchild. He spent his days working diligently at Goodwill Industries, where he dedicated his efforts to the dry-cleaning business until his well-deserved retirement. Carl's work ethic was unwavering, and he was respected by all who had the privilege to work alongside him. He was a pillar of strength and kindness and forever remembered for the love he poured into everything he did.
Chubby leaves behind a rich legacy of love and unity.
